Nope. You are talking about wrench size. I am talking about bolt size. WRT the above point, we were discussing all BMW OE wheels, not just E53 wheels.
If you look at your own chart, some wheels are designed for M12 bolts and some for M14 bolts. The 12 and 14 refer to the bolt diameter, not the wrench size. You may be able to get away with a bolt not designed for a certain wheel, but I wouldn't do it.
